More about the role
  1. Greet and welcome patients as they enter the office to create a great first impression of our team.
  2. Manage front office duties, including answering phones, checking office mail and email, communicating with patients and insurance companies.
  3. Utilize Dentrix for patient scheduling and records.
  4. Schedule and confirm appointments for multiple providers in the office.
  5. File patient insurance claims and follow up on outstanding claims, verification of benefits, and explanation of coverage.
  6. Post insurance and patient payments and process accounts receivables.
  7. Review treatment plan fees and payment options with patients.
  8. Partner with the providers and team to implement Heartland Dental systems to optimize office potential.

Who is Heartland Dental?

As the largest and one of the fastest-growing Dental Support Organizations, Heartland Dental provides exceptional service to its more than 2,300 supported doctors in 38 states and over 1,400 supported offices. Each supported office is unique to its community and patients. Supported Doctors lead their practice and set their own clinical care philosophies. Our mission is to support dentists and their teams in delivering high-quality dental care and experiences, while providing career growth and stakeholder value.
